To let – a well-presented three-bedroom terraced house in Rainham, offering a generous layout, modern finishes and a thoughtfully arranged garden with garage and rear access.
On the ground floor, a good-sized reception room provides comfortable living and dining space, with wood flooring giving a smart, practical finish. The modern kitchen features ample storage, integrated appliances and tiled flooring, making it a very usable space for day-to-day cooking. The layout downstairs also benefits from disabled access.
Upstairs are three large bedrooms, all well decorated, plus an additional room ideal as a home office, study or walk-in wardrobe. The contemporary family bathroom includes a bath with shower over and stylish tiling. The home has gas central heating and holds an EPC rating of C. An optional alarm system and CCTV can be reconnected if desired.
Outside, the rear garden is neatly landscaped with lawn, decking and a seating area, plus side and rear access to the garage – excellent for storage or hobbies.
Lower Mardyke Avenue is conveniently placed for Rainham station (around 15 minutes’ walk), giving c2c services to London Fenchurch Street in approximately 25–30 minutes. The A13 and M25/QE2 Bridge are close by for drivers, with Lakeside Shopping Centre within easy reach. Rainham town centre offers everyday shops, cafés and amenities, while local schools and parks are also nearby.
